I can think of a good reason. The turbo is like the engine. It breathes volumetrically. If you feed it hot air, you get less mass sucked in for the same volume flow rate. This matters the most on turbos that are running up near the maximum capacity of the compressor, because the real solid limit to compressor flow is the sonic velocity in the inducer throat.

By the way. If you can get a lower pressure temperature* than ambient on the cold side of an intercooler, it means that the intercooler is putting up enough of a pressure drop to cause the reduction in boost pressure across the core to cause the temperature drop. If you think about it logically, there is no way that a steady state heat exchanger can make the hot stuff get colder than the cold stuff. There is also no way that a heatsink can make the hot stuff colder than the starting temperature of the heatsink (which of course is no colder than ambient). The only thermodynamic trick available is for expansion of the air (from pressure loss) to cause a non-adiabatic temperature drop.

If you are dropping a solid 10-12 degress below ambient, then the pressure drop must be quite large.

What this means is that you could instead use a lower delta P intercooler, not have to compress the air so hard, not put up so much resistance to exhaust flow in the turbine housing, and make the same or more power with less thermal stress on the engine.

Except your initial assumption that the air filter is a point of restriction is incorrect. The restriction is in the piping into the filter and into the turbo. The air filter will outflow the piping easily and that small filter of yours isn't helping all that much.

I was going to add a 2.5" pipe with a K&N filter in the guard but after some research it I considered it as no advantage over the intake mod.

    • Welcome to Skyline ownership. Yes, it is entirely possible parts websites get things wrong. There's a whole world of inaccuracies out there when it comes to R34 stuff (and probably 33 and 32). Lots of things that are 'just bolt on, entirely interchangable' aren't. Even between S1 and S2 R34's. Yes they have a GTT item supposedly being 296mm. This is incorrect. I would call whoever you got them from and return them and let them know the GTT actually uses 310mm rotors. Depending on where you got them from your experience and success will obviously vary.
